Transaction 5e888724ad63cc58753a30b49575721a604970463af97e8a2319cbff20e7ca82
1 Input
1 Output
-
5e888724ad63cc58753a30b49575721a604970463af97e8a2319cbff20e7ca82:0
- value
- 886765
- script pubkey
- OP_0 OP_PUSHBYTES_20 89e8be9cd6d6d44edc33f0d52623f0a2a26c48c7
- address
- bc1q385ta8xk6m2yahpn7r2jvgls523xcjx8llqqhl